Can You Put Faux Plants Outdoor?

Bringing the outside in can be a great way to bring a little of nature into your home. But what about taking it one step further and putting faux plants outdoors?

It may sound strange, but you can actually get great results when you put faux plants outside.

The main benefit of using faux plants outside is that you won’t have to worry about them dying due to weather changes or other factors. Faux plants are made from durable materials that will last for years, so you don’t have to worry about replacing them every season.

Plus, they require no maintenance and don’t need water or fertilizer to stay looking their best.

Faux plants also come in a variety of styles and sizes, so you’ll be able to easily find something that fits your outdoor space perfectly. Whether you want a large artificial tree or small faux flowers, there are plenty of options to choose from. Plus, if you want to add some color or texture to your outdoor area, faux plants are an easy way to do so without spending too much money.

When placing faux plants outdoors, it’s important that you take the necessary steps in order for them to look their best and last for as long as possible. Make sure the spot where you plan on putting them is well-protected from direct sunlight and harsh weather conditions. Also, make sure they’re placed in an area with good drainage so that any rainwater won’t build up around the base of the plant.
